HASLUCK, Paul N. (ed.). /MOTOR BICYCLE BUILDING/ /With Numerous
Engravings and Drawings/. Bound in original slate green illustrated
cloth. Cassell and Company, London. 1906. 1st edition, 12mo, pp. 160,
ads. Bds. soiled & mod. rubbed at edges. Sl. spine slant. Binding a
little stressed, but still tight. Contents clean: gd+ condition.
From the Preface: "This Handbook contains, in form convenient for
everyday use, a number of articles contributed by a cycle and motor
maker and expert - Mr. W. Travers .. The chapter on ignition coils is
from the pen of Mr. G. E. Bonney.." The eight chapters include plans,
patterns and instructions to build a complete motor cycle, including a 3
1/2 hp engine. A very scarce title, almost impossible to find. It has
been recently (2004) reprinted by Lindsay Publications in an uninspired
paperback edition.
